1. A patient presents with a chief complaint of sudden onset dizziness,
palpitations, and shortness of breath. The medical assistant records vital signs,
which include a blood pressure of 98/62 mmHg, heart rate of 128 bpm, and
respiratory rate of 22/min. The patient's skin is cool and clammy. Which of the
following actions should the medical assistant take first?
A. Place the patient in a supine position and elevate the legs.
B. Obtain a 12-lead electrocardiogram (ECG) immediately.
C. Administer oxygen via nasal cannula at 2 L/min.
D. Prepare a saline lock for potential intravenous fluid administration.
Correct Answer: A. Place the patient in a supine position and elevate the legs.
Rationale: The patient is displaying signs of shock, including tachycardia,
hypotension, and cool, clammy skin. The immediate priority is to improve cerebral
and central perfusion by placing the patient in the supine position with legs
elevated (Trendelenburg position) to promote venous return. While ECG, oxygen,
and IV access are important interventions, they should be initiated after the initial
stabilization of the patient's position to maximize hemodynamic support. Placing
the patient supine is the most urgent and direct intervention to address the
immediate life-threatening risk of hypotension and decreased perfusion to vital
organs.
2. A medical assistant is preparing to perform a venipuncture using the
evacuated tube system (ETS). After applying the tourniquet, the assistant
,palpates a prominent vein in the antecubital space but notes a palpable pulse.
Which of the following actions is most appropriate?
A. Proceed with the venipuncture as the pulse indicates a healthy vessel.
B. Select a different site to avoid an artery.
C. Release the tourniquet and apply a warm compress to the site.
D. Use a butterfly needle and a smaller gauge to minimize the risk.
Correct Answer: B. Select a different site to avoid an artery.
Rationale: Palpation of a pulse in a vessel indicates it is an artery, not a vein.
Attempting venipuncture in an artery can result in significant bleeding, hematoma
formation, and damage to the arterial wall. The medical assistant must ensure the
vessel is a vein by its bouncy, firm, yet compressible feel without a palpable pulse.
The correct action is to avoid the artery and select an alternative venous site.
Proceeding with the procedure carries a high risk of complications, while
alternatives like a warm compress are not appropriate interventions for an artery
and changing needle type does not solve the issue of hitting an artery.
3. During a routine pediatric examination, the parent of a 3-year-old expresses
concern about their child's picky eating habits and occasional constipation. The
medical assistant should recognize that which of the following is the most
accurate guideline for fiber intake in children?
A. The total daily fiber intake should be equivalent to the child's age plus 5 grams
per day.
B. A toddler's daily fiber requirement is approximately 25 grams per day,
regardless of age.
C. The recommended fiber intake is calculated as 10 grams per 1,000 calories
consumed.
,D. The primary source of dietary fiber for a 3-year-old should come from soluble
fiber supplements.
Correct Answer: A. The total daily fiber intake should be equivalent to the child's
age plus 5 grams per day.
Rationale: A standard and practical guideline for adequate fiber intake in children is
to add 5 to the child's age. For a 3-year-old, this would be 8 grams per day. This
formula provides a general target that is more appropriate and feasible than a fixed
number like 25 grams, which is more suitable for adults. Fiber intake should
primarily come from a balanced diet rich in fruits, vegetables, and whole grains, not
from supplements. The formula of 5 grams plus age is the most recognized and
applicable rule of thumb in pediatric nutrition counseling.
4. A medical assistant is instructed by the provider to administer an
intramuscular (IM) injection of 0.5 mg of epinephrine to a patient experiencing
a severe allergic reaction. The available concentration is epinephrine 1:1,000 (1
mg/mL). What is the appropriate volume to administer?
A. 0.05 mL
B. 0.5 mL
C. 1.0 mL
D. 2.0 mL
Correct Answer: B. 0.5 mL
Rationale: The concentration is 1 mg per 1 mL. To administer a 0.5 mg dose, the
medical assistant would need to draw up 0.5 mL of the solution. The formula is:
Desired Dose (0.5 mg) divided by Concentration (1 mg/mL) equals Volume (0.5 mL).
The other options represent either a miscalculation of the concentration or an
incorrect volume to achieve the desired dose.
, 5. A patient in the waiting room begins to have a seizure. The medical
assistant's immediate priority is to:
A. Place a tongue depressor in the patient's mouth to prevent injury.
B. Move the patient to a private examination room to ensure privacy.
C. Guide the patient to the floor and protect the head from injury.
D. Restrain the patient's limbs to prevent thrashing.
Correct Answer: C. Guide the patient to the floor and protect the head from
injury.
Rationale: During a seizure, the primary goals are to prevent injury and maintain
the patient's safety. The first step is to ease the patient to the floor to prevent a fall
and then protect the head from hitting hard surfaces. Objects should not be placed
in the mouth as this can cause choking, broken teeth, or airway obstruction.
Restraining the patient's movements can cause musculoskeletal injury. Moving the
patient is not safe during the active seizure activity.
